Kevork D. George Tchobanian, age 81 of Toledo passed away Friday, April 1, 2011 at the University of Toledo Medical Center. He was born January 11, 1930 in Baghdad, Iraq to Dicran and Mariam Tchobanian. A photographer by trade he came to the United States in 1961 and worked at Kodak as a darkroom technician. He retired from Toledo Edison as a mail messenger where he worked for 18 years. He was an avid swimmer and in his earlier years swam the Tigris River and continued his love for swimming at Centennial Quarry. Kevork enjoyed gardening and spent his weekends tending to his yard, particularly his beloved rose bushes. Surviving is his wife Sona; daughter Seta Rodney; son Dickran Heather; and precious granddaughters, Taleen and Ani. Also surviving is a brother Hartyoun; sisters Vartoohi and Anahid; and several cousins, nieces and nephews.
